概要

メタマテリアルとは、自然界には存在しない特性を持つように設計された人工材料のことです。これらの材料は、負の屈折率などのユニークな電磁気特性を示すようにマイクロまたはナノレベルで設計されており、光や音を含む電磁波を従来とは異なる方法で制御・操作することができます。これらの材料は、自然界に存在する材料では達成できない方法で波動と相互作用できるように構造化されています。

市場力学

メタマテリアル市場は、科学的ブレークスルー、技術革新、人工材料が提供するユニークな能力に対する認識の高まりによって推進されています。材料科学、特にマイクロスケールとナノスケールでの進歩が、光学、通信、小型化に応用されるメタマテリアルの創出を後押ししています。高度な光学技術や電磁気技術に対する需要と、デバイスの小型化の追求が市場の成長を後押ししています。メタマテリアルは通信、医療画像、防衛分野で応用され、信号品質、画像解像度、ステルス能力を向上させる。透明マントという魅力的なコンセプトが注目を集め、研究を後押ししています。研究開発への投資は、学術界と産業界のコラボレーションと相まって、技術的ブレークスルーに貢献します。メタマテリアルの概念を音響学に拡張することで、騒音制御と音響操作の道が開かれます。市場の方向性はエネルギー効率の高い技術の追求によって形作られ、メタマテリアルは様々な産業にまたがる幅広い用途を持つ革命的な分野として確立されています。

Metamaterials are artificial materials that are engineered to have properties that are not found in nature. These materials are designed at the micro or nano level to exhibit unique electromagnetic properties, such as negative refractive index, which allows them to control and manipulate electromagnetic waves, including light and sound, in unconventional ways. These are structured to enable them to interact with waves in a manner not achievable with naturally occurring materials.

MARKET DYNAMICS

The metamaterials market is propelled by scientific breakthroughs, technological innovation, and increasing recognition of the unique capabilities offered by engineered materials. Advances in material science, particularly at the micro and nano scales, drive the creation of metamaterials with applications in optics, telecommunications, and miniaturization. The demand for advanced optical and electromagnetic technologies and the quest for miniaturized devices fuels the market's growth. Metamaterials find applications in telecommunications, medical imaging, and defense sectors, enhancing signal quality, imaging resolution, and stealth capabilities. The intriguing concept of invisibility cloaks captures attention and drives research. Investments in research and development, coupled with collaborations between academia and industry, contribute to technological breakthroughs. The extension of metamaterial concepts to acoustics opens avenues for noise control and sound manipulation. The market's direction is shaped by the quest for energy-efficient technologies, establishing metamaterials as a revolutionary field with a broad range of applications spanning various industries.
